After making a compelling argument for why he is the true source of life, Jesus withdraws to the other side of the Sea of Galilee, only to be followed by a large crowd. Despite seemingly going away from them, Jesus proceeds to feed the crowd of about five thousand with minuscule morsels of food. Then he withdraws from the disciples only to come back to them in a most miraculous way. We can’t help but ask, “What is Jesus up to?” Though the crowd is ready to make him king after he fills their bellies, they are wanting to do it on their own terms. Instead, Jesus makes it clear that he will reveal himself on his own terms. Next week: John 6:22-59.
